Marjorie G. Segna, 96, of Bellevue, Ohio died Friday, August 7, 2020 at Orchard Grove Assisted Living.
She was born September 2, 1923 in Cardiff, Wales, UK to John Benn and Ethel (Grisdale) Brown. Her father was the Manager of the Gunnery Dept. of Vickers-Armstrong Shipyards in Barrow-in-Furness England where many of Britain’s war ships were built during WWII. She was just a teenager when WWII broke out and lived through the bombing, rationing and the London “Blitz”.
She met Capt. F. Robert Segna in England in May of 1942 while selling tickets to a fireman’s ball and began dating. After F. Robert was shipped to France they kept in touch by mail. They married September 18, 1946 in Barrow. After the war ended, she lived with her husband in France & Germany until returning to the US in late 1947. While still in the service F. Robert suffered a brain aneurysm and was medically retired and the couple settled in Bellevue in 1953.
She graduated from Croslands School for Girls in 1939. Growing up in England she withstood that country’s suffering during the 7 years of war, losing relatives in combat, the bombing of her father’s shipyard, served as an air raid warden and survived the siege of London by Nazi bombing. Coming to America as a young bride she adapted to a new way of life far removed from her native land and relatives.
Marjorie was a member of the Immaculate Conception Church, a member of the Sorosis, Garden Club, Lions Club and volunteered in the Hospital Gift Shop for years. She enjoyed reading and belonging to various bridge clubs. The family matriarch, she loved her children, grandchildren and great-grandchildren. A very strong, independent, loving and best friend she and F. Robert loved to travel all over the world.
